CLOSED – Hoots Beer Company was founded in 2013 and was the 2nd brewery created in Winston-Salem. After a decade of brewing, Hoots transitioned into a bar and live music venue, but closed in September of 2025.

Hoots Beer Co. (formerly Hoots Roller Bar) was the second craft brewery in WSNC and a hidden gem located at the end of Mill Works Street. You entered through the outdoor seating area lit with tiny lights. It was dim inside, but the atmosphere was comfortable and welcoming. A pinball machine lit up the corner. There were booths and a bar. Hoots was a place where you wanted to meet, have a beer, and relax. It was a neighborhood bar where everyone was welcome.
What Did They Brew
Hoots opened its doors in 2013 as a developing brewery and, at its height, had six to nine of its own craft brews on tap at any given time. They also served select wines and a full bar for cocktails.
Popular Brews
Some of their more popular beers included Grasshopper IPA and Helles Lager.

Take Their Craft Brews Home
One feature Hoots offered was the ability to take your favorite craft brew home and enjoy it. They would fill 22-ounce cans or six-packs with the beer of your choice and seal them, allowing you to purchase them to go.
The Unique West End Mill Works
The unique building that housed Hoots is West End Mill Works, once part of the Hoots Roller Mill Company, a former flour mill. It is from that Hoots Brewing took its name. The building is now a co-op of businesses that includes
